Hong Kong Players have been staging a traditional Christmas panto for 58 years. The show is an all-singing, all dancing extravaganza based on an original script. It will be staged at Shouson Theatre (Hong Kong Arts Centre, 2 Harbour Road, Wanchai) from 5 to 15 December 2019.

This year’s panto is a spectacular re-imagining of the classical fairy-tale Sleeping Beauty designed to delight all the family with jokes old and… older!

All is not well in the Seven Kingdoms. As King Frump celebrates the birth of his first child, Beauty, the evil Fairy Marla crashes the happy occasion and curses Beauty to sleep for 100 years when she reaches her 18th birthday. But as Beauty’s big day approaches, she finds she has bigger problems to deal with than just her own. Can Beauty, the brave Prince and his Squire, the good Fairy Splenda, and some unlikely allies, overcome all the troubles that face the Kingdom?
